In this paper we study the channel selection problem with dynamic users in distributed opportunistic spectrum access systems. Different with the ordinary assumption that users have data to transmit all the time, we assume that users transmit data randomly in each slot. The dynamical transmitting model makes the active number of users time-varying and channel interference levels dynamic. It makes a...
This article investigates the problem of distributed spectrum resource allocation in the ultra-dense small cell networks, which takes the different loads of small cell base stations (SBSs) into consideration. Here, we simplify the load as the number of active users served by a SBS. We formulate the problem of load-aware channel selection as a graphical game and propose a distributed learning algorithm...
